91.82 percent of the population in 93518 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 70.00 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 23.18 percent of the residents in 93518 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.40 members with about 2.36 cars available per household.
An estimate of 86.27 percent of the residents in 93518 has some form of health insurance. 59.59 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 63.83 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 93518 would have to travel an average of 19.24 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Adventist Health Tehachapi Valley .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 93518, Caliente, California.

As of , an estimate of 918 residents live in 93518 with a median age of 61.8 years. 11.55 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 43.36 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 34.29 percent of the residents in 93518 is currently married, and 19.24 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 93518 is $4,558.67.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 93518 is approximately $678. The median household spends about 14.87 percent of their income on housing.
